Changing the Keyboard Settings
Raising/Lowering the Key Range in
Semitone Steps (Transpose)
You can transpose the pitch range of the keyboard in semitone
steps.
1. Hold down the [TRANSPOSE] button and press the [–]
button or [+] button.
MEMO
You can transpose in a range of -5–+6 semitones.
To return to the original setting, hold down the [TRANSPOSE]
button, and press the [–] button and [+] button simultaneously.
Raising/Lowering the Key Range in
Octaves (Octave Shift)
You can shift the pitch range of the keyboard in steps of one octave.
1. Press the OCTAVE [DOWN] button or [UP] button.
MEMO
You can shift the pitch in a maximum range of ±3 octaves.
To return to the original range, press the OCTAVE [DOWN]
button and [UP] button simultaneously.
